Charles Manson Set to Tie the Knot With 26-Year-Old Woman

— -- Mass murderer Charles Manson is set to tie the knot with a 26-year-old woman who has spent years trying to exonerate him.

According to the Associated Press, a marriage license was issued Nov. 7 in Kings County, Calif. for the 80-year-old and Afton Elaine Burton, who goes by the name “Star.”

No date has been set, but a wedding coordinator has been assigned by the prison to handle the nuptials, and the couple has until early February to get married before they would have to reapply.

Manson is imprisoned in California State Prison, Corcoran. His bride-to-be lives nearby and maintains several websites advocating his innocence.

The woman left her Midwestern home at 19 to move closer to Manson, who was convicted in the notorious murders of seven people, including pregnant actress Sharon Tate.

The wedding will likely happen in December, she told the Associated Press.

"Y'all can know that it's true," she said. "It's going to happen."

"I love him," she added. "I'm with him. There's all kinds of things."

Manson faces a life sentence and is not eligible for parole until 2027 – when he would be in his mid-90s.
